History and Growth:
Internet poker surfaced within the belated 1990s as a result of developments in technology while the net. 1st internet poker space,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in early 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ential development,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Advantages of Online Poker:
Online poker provides several advantages over old-fashioned br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it includes a wider selection of game options, including numerous poker alternatives and stakes, catering into preferences and spending plans of all of the kinds of people. Additionally, online poker rooms are available 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of physical casino operating hours. Furthermore, internet based platforms usually provide appealing bonuses, loyalty programs, and power to play several tables at the same time, enhancing the general gaming knowledge.

Economic and Personal Impact:
The growth of on-line poker has had a substantial financial effect globally. Online poker platforms create significant revenue through rake charges, competition entry fees, and advertising. This income has actually led to task creation and opportunities into the video gaming industry. Furthermore, on-line poker has contributed to a rise in income tax revenue for governments in which it is regulated, supporting public solutions.

From a social point of view, internet poker features fostered an international poker community, bridging geographical obstacles. Players from diverse experiences and locations can communicate and contend, cultivating a feeling of camaraderie. Online poker has also played an important role to promote the game's popularity and attracting new people, leading to the growth of poker industry in general.
